You Drink & Drive.  You Lose Labor Day Crackdown

            Throughout the State of Florida , law enforcement agencies will participate in the You Drink & Drive.  You Lose Labor Day crackdown, beginning August 19th through September 5th. 

            In 2004, the Okaloosa County Sheriff’s Office issued 9 DUI’s, 139 Traffic Citations, and 150 Warnings during the Labor Day Weekend.

            The Okaloosa County Sheriff’s Office Traffic Safety and Enforcement Unit and the Florida Highway Patrol will be intensifying efforts to apprehend impaired drivers during the crackdown period by conducting DUI checkpoints, wolf packs, and heightened DUI patrols.  DUI Checkpoints will take place at the following dates and locations:

            Saturday, August 20 on Highway 98 ( Okaloosa Island )

            Thursday, August 25 on Benning Drive (Destin)

            Thursday, September 1 on Navy Street and Denton Blvd ( Fort Walton Beach )

            Saturday, September 3 on Highway 85 (Crestview / Old Wal-Mart Parking Lot)  

            The Traffic Safety and Enforcement Unit are working with fellow law enforcement agencies to facilitate and promote community awareness on the 14th Anniversary of the “Hands Across the Border” traffic safety campaign.  Law enforcement agencies in Alabama , Florida , and Georgia will join together during the Labor Day weekend to focus attention on safety belt and child safety seat use and impaired driving.
